    This is the male reproductive axis. You will notice that the end result is the stimulation of Leydig cells- which only men have. These are actually the cells that produce testosterone.

    The abbreviations that you will see in those pictures are as follows:
    GnRH- Ganodotropin releasing hormone- tells the pituitary to release LH and FSH
    LH- Leutenizing Hormone- causes ovulation and maturation of the corpus luteum, as well as triggers ledig cells to release testosterone. Works in conjunction with FSH
    FSH- Folicle stimulating hormone- causes the maturation of ledig and sertoli cells, as well as the corpus luteum.
